Financial Literacy Classes to be Introduced in Cypriot Schools

The Council of Ministers of the Republic of Cyprus has approved a financial literacy program for schools. The new subject will be introduced in the 3rd grade.

Minister of Education Athena Michaelidou announced the inclusion of the subject in the school curriculum on Friday after the Council of Ministers meeting.

  • The new subject we are introducing in our schools is based on the Financial Education and Literacy Program, which is also grounded in the National Strategy on this matter, - stated the minister.

According to Athena Michaelidou, the new course will be for the 3rd grade of primary school and will last a total of 6 periods per year.

The new subject will be introduced in all primary schools at the start of the new academic year.
